Can Worn Suspension Components Cause Cupping in Tires?

Yes, worn suspension components can cause cupping in tires. Cupping is characterized by uneven wear patterns on tire surfaces, often leading to noise and handling issues.

Worn suspension parts, such as shock absorbers or struts, can fail to properly stabilize the vehicle. This instability results in improper tire contact with the road. The tires can bounce or move unpredictably, which leads to uneven wear patterns. Without timely repair or replacement of these components, cupping will likely continue, affecting both performance and safety. Regular inspections of suspension parts are essential to prevent this issue.

When Should You Consider Replacing Cupped Tires Instead of Repairing Them?

You should consider replacing cupped tires instead of repairing them when the wear is severe, and safety is compromised. Cupped tires exhibit uneven wear patterns that can lead to poor handling and increased stopping distances.

First, assess the depth of the cupping. If the uneven wear is significant, it indicates a structural issue, making repair ineffective. Next, examine the age of the tires. If they are older and worn beyond their useful life, replacement becomes necessary.

Also, consider the vehicle’s performance. If you notice vibrations or a rough ride, these symptoms suggest cupping has worsened. Finally, evaluate your driving habits and road conditions. Frequent driving on rough roads or aggressive driving may increase cupping. All these factors help determine whether to repair or replace the tires.

In summary, replace cupped tires when the damage affects safety, handling, and performance, and if the tires are reaching the end of their lifespan.
